Quality Engineer£45,000-£50,000 DOEBirminghamMon- FridayPermanent opportunityAn exciting opportunity has arisen for an experienced Quality Engineer to join a thriving manufacturing business based in Birmingham. This full-time role is ideal for someone passionate about driving quality improvements and supporting both internal teams and external customers.The Role:You'll play a key role in supporting quality concerns, customer returns, and continuous improvement initiatives, as well as contributing to new product development through APQP activities. Working closely with various departments, you'll ensure the business remains compliant with IATF16949 and delivers the highest level of customer satisfaction.Key Responsibilities:" Manage customer quality reporting, metrics, and portal updates" Liaise with customers and internal teams to resolve quality concerns (including 8D reporting)" Handle customer returns (0km and warranty), including investigation and close-out" Create and update production control plans and related documentation" Compile, submit, and gain approval of PPAPs for new and modified products" Perform product/process audits in line with the IATF audit schedule" Support product and process modifications, ensuring documentation compliance" Work with Engineering and other departments to analyse returns and implement improvements" Support customer visits on-site and off-site (UK and international travel may be required)" Assist with third-party audits and business system compliance" Collaborate with and support other Quality Engineers in day-to-day activitiesWhat We're Looking For:" Strong understanding of 8D concern resolution and the 5 Core Tools" Hands-on approach to quality issues and improvements" Experience working within an IATF16949-certified environment" Background in manufacturing (ideally machining, assembly, and testing)" Excellent interpersonal skills, comfortable communicating at all levels" Willingness to travel when required (UK and overseas)" Detail-oriented, proactive, and a strong team player" Proficient in Microsoft Excel and MinitabWhat's on Offer:" Salary: £45,000 - £50,000 per annum depending on experience" Location: Birmingham" Full-time, permanent role" Full training provided where necessaryIf you're a detail-driven Quality Engineer looking for your next challenge in a dynamic and supportive environment, we'd love to hear from you.
